The most collected team in baseball and traditionally the most successful, we offer a collection of New York Yankees programs, yearbooks, ticket stubs and other items from the career of New York sport's journalist Allen Abel. Highlighted by a June 8, 1969 "A Day to Remember" Sport Magazine Mickey Mantle retirement program along with two copies of the matching .45 record with sleeves, the lot also features a pair of Game 4 1978 Yankee Stadium World Series ticket stubs. The bulk of the lot contains Yankees yearbooks for 1967, 1969 (page torn), 1970, 1976, 1977, 1978 (with baseball card section intact) and 1980 (with intact poster), 13 late-1960s/early-1970s programs including a 1974 spring training program with Abel's Yankees pass stapled to the interior, a vintage 1970s Yankee Stadium bumper sticker, a 1960s Yankees pin and 1970s Billy Martin pin, a newspaper section heralding the opening of the "new" Yankee Stadium in 1976, and 52 misc Yankees ticket stubs - mostly from the 1970s, including an Opening Day stub from 1976 and a full ticket to the record-setting "3 grand slam home runs" on Aug 25, 2011 (heavy wear). The lot also contains Abel's 1970 Yankees Autograph Room ticket and signed 1978 Yankees NY Sheraton Hospitality pass.
Covering the world's greatest sporting endeavors for half a century which included serving for a decade on Capitol Hill and in the briefing room of the White House, longtime journalist, sports columnist, producer and on-air television correspondent Allen Abel has traveled to over one hundred countries, witnessing epic battles and accomplishments from the press box; from Ali vs Fraser, to the Miracle On Ice, the genesis of Gretzky, to the fall of the Berlin Wall.
Winning six National Magazine awards for political, travel and sports writing as a contributor to numerous publications including Sports Illustrated and Maclean's, Abel was also an on-air host, narrator, writer or producer on dozens of documentaries for HBO, Discovery, National Geographic, Hockey Night in Canada, the CBC and others. Abel has also authored a number of non-fiction works including 'The Short Life of Hughie McLoon — A True Story of Baseball, Magic, and Murder'
We are pleased to offer a number of desirable and seldom-seen items from Abel's personal 50-year sporting journey, including programs, media guides, tickets, press passes, autographs and much more, along with an impressive grouping of Olympic material personally acquired while working at a dozen Olympic Games.
